TICKING NOISE WHILE CORNERING WITHOUT THE BRAKES APPLIED: This Service Information Bulletin (Revision 3) replaces SI B34 05 17 dated September 2017. Ticking noise coming from front wheel while cornering without brakes applied noticeable at low speeds. The vehicle must be moving. See attached video V34 01 20 Note: For a similar noise heard when parking with the brakes applied refer to SIB 31 01 12. Microscopic movement of the contact interface between the inner brake disc and the wheel bearing flange on vehicles equipped with lightweight brake discs.

full bulletin at NHTSA ↗This Service Information bulletin supersedes SI 12 33 14 dated December 2015. SUBJECT Fault Code 1D2008 Stored in DME. The Service Engine Soon light is on. Fault Code 1D2008: Map thermostat: jammed open is stored in the DME. There may also be a complaint of low heat output with lower outside temperatures. CAUSE During the engine warm-up, the engine coolant does not reach operating temperature within the DME's allowable time limits. This is caused by either a faulty thermostat inside the transmission oil heat exchanger or a faulty engine characteristic map thermostat.
full bulletin at NHTSA ↗Delivery Stop: B58 Engine - Check Crankshaft Bearing Shells.A Delivery Stop has been issued on F30 and F32 certain vehicles produced from July 2015 (start of production) to December 2, 2015. These vehicles may have upper guide bearing shells that may exhibit wear at low mileage. There are 45 vehicles affected by this stop. For your convenience, attached you will find the list of affected VINs. This bulletin will be updated with repair instructions and warranty information when it becomes available. Affected vehicles can be identified with a ?Vehicle Comment? in DCS Warranty Vehicle Inquiry or ISPA Light with a specific description.

While driving at moderate acceleration I heard a pop and felt a large decrease in power. Looked under hood and saw an obvious pipe broken off. Took it to beverly hills BMW.advised it was the 'left charge pipe' and to find out its the very few things not covered in ca emissions 7 year/70k warranty. Seams fairly common. Estimate $1,313.14!
